Why Energy Storage Matters in Modern Infrastructure

As solar and wind power generation grows by 15% annually worldwide, the Brasilia Energy Storage Power Plant Factory addresses the critical challenge of energy intermittency. Specializing in large-scale battery storage systems, this facility supports:

  • Grid stabilization for urban centers
  • Renewable energy integration
  • Industrial power management

Key Market Data (2021-2025)

Metric20212025 Projection
Global Energy Storage Capacity45 GW110 GW
Solar+Storage Projects28%63%
Battery Cost Reduction$137/kWh$89/kWh

Core Applications of Storage Systems

The factory's modular battery solutions enable diverse implementations:

1. Grid-Scale Renewable Integration

Recent projects in Brazil's northeast demonstrate how 200MW storage arrays can:

  • Reduce solar curtailment by 40%
  • Extend clean energy availability after sunset
"Our hybrid systems increased wind farm utilization by 35% in pilot tests," reveals a factory engineer.

2. Industrial Power Optimization

A cement plant case study showed:

  • 22% reduction in peak demand charges
  • Continuous operation during grid outages

Emerging Trends in Energy Storage

Three developments are reshaping the sector:

  1. AI-driven load forecasting
  2. Second-life battery applications
  3. Fluid-cooled battery cabinets
